Airline Fleet Engineering
& Strategies
Riyadh Air - Startup
The Head of Fleet Engineering & Strategies is a key leader in managing the performance, maintenance, lifecycle optimization, and program management of aircraft engines, along with overseeing the selection, acquisition, and delivery of new aircraft and engines. This role is focused on enhancing fuel efficiency, maximizing reliability, and minimizing operational costs through strategic oversight and execution.
Key Responsibilities:
✈ New Aircraft & Engine Selection – Identifying and selecting the most suitable aircraft and engine solutions for fleet expansion and modernization
✈ Program Management – Leading and coordinating complex aircraft and engine programs to ensure alignment with operational, financial, and performance goals
✈ Contracts & Procurement – Negotiating and managing contracts with OEMs, leasing entities, and key stakeholders to secure favorable terms.
✈ Optimizing Engine Operations – Driving performance improvements and cost efficiencies through technical innovation and best practices.
✈ Predictive Maintenance & Reliability – Implementing predictive maintenance programs to proactively manage fleet health and reduce downtime.
✈ Seamless Delivery Management – Overseeing pre-delivery inspections, compliance checks, and integration processes to ensure smooth entry-into-service.
✈ Regulatory Compliance – Ensuring full adherence to airworthiness directives, regulatory standards, and safety requirements.

Head of Engineering
& Planning
Alatheer VVIP Flight
The Head of Engineering & Planning oversees strategic aircraft maintenance, engineering operations, and aircraft and engine leasing management, focusing on Aircraft & Engine Lifecycle Management, STC development and approvals, and ensuring fleet performance, safety, and regulatory compliance. This role includes managing engine shop repairs, coordinating heavy checks, and monitoring aircraft and engine health, while addressing ADs, SBs, defects rectification, reliability, and negotiating leasing contracts with Engine Shops, OEMs, and MROs for cost-effective and high-quality services.
Key Responsibilities:
✈ Aircraft & Engine Lifecycle Management – Managing the lifecycle of aircraft and engines to ensure optimal performance and cost efficiency.
✈ STC Development & Approvals – Overseeing the development and approval of STCs, ensuring compliance with regulatory standards.
✈ Engine Shop Repair & Overhaul – Coordinating engine repairs and overhauls to maintain reliability and performance.
✈ Aircraft Heavy Checks – Managing heavy maintenance checks to ensure safety compliance and minimize downtime.
✈ Aircraft & Engine Health MonitoringImplementing real-time monitoring systems for proactive issue detection and resolution.
✈ AD & SB Compliance – Ensuring adherence to Airworthiness Directives (ADs) and Service Bulletins (SBs).
✈ Reliability & Performance Monitoring – Analyzing data to improve fleet reliability and optimize operational performance.
✈ Contract & Lease Negotiation– Leading negotiations for aircraft and engine leasing contracts, securing cost-effective and high-quality services.
